Head Unit Suggestions

I need help finding a decent new HU. Right now I`ve got an old school Eclipse 5506 which works well, but is really dated.

I`m looking for something with USB/AUX inputs, Blue Tooth, etc. thats single DIN. But I want something that sounds as good or better than my 5506 with it's copper chassis and 8V preouts.

I really like the new Eclipse 7200mk11, but the display sucks. Same with Kenwood and Pioneers top end.

Honestly I'm really disapointed in how they're building HU's now, they have put on these massive goddy control ***** that take up 1/3rd of the front panel and then have these tiny displays. What's the point of making it super easy to control, if you have to squint to see the display?

Is there anything else out there, or am I just going to have to settle?
